The AOC 24G2SP/BK is a 23.8-inch Full HD gaming monitor featuring a blazing 1ms MPRT response time and a 165Hz refresh rate on an IPS panel for vibrant colors and wide viewing angles. It supports Adaptive Sync, FreeSync Premium, and is G-Sync compatible, ensuring tear-free gameplay. With ergonomic height adjustment, multiple connectivity options (HDMI, DisplayPort, VGA), and a sleek black/red design, it’s built for both immersive gaming and professional setups.

Faulty Lines After 5 Months
The monitor itself is overall quite nice and was decent value at the time of purchase on offer. I particularly like the ability to rotate and maneuver the monitor easily to adjust the viewing position. Unfortunately, after 4 - 5 months, similar to other reviewers the monitor now has red/green horizontal and vertical lines when it has been woken up from being suspended and sometimes during the initialisation after powering on my PC. They are starting to remain longer for a few minutes at a time, but eventually disappear once the monitor has been on for a bit. Initially it started off for maybe 10 - 15 seconds, but does seem to be increasing quite quickly. I contacted AOC support and they just gave advice, such as changing refresh rates, using dedicated display ports, swapping ports and cables. I have yet to try these, but I'm not optimistic, as it's a clear sign the monitor is partially faulty and AOC did not offer a replacement at all. I'm not overly hassled as it was cheap, but I will be reluctant to purchase an AOC monitor again, as I've never experienced this before with any other monitor I've owned. I would advise to avoid AOC and look for a different brand, unless the monitor is on offer and extremely cheap, but even then it may be best to avoid... EDIT: I temporarily fixed it, by changing my refresh rate in my display settings. This only lasted a few weeks and would come back randomly, but changing the refresh rate fixed it. I now have 5-6 permanent thin lines running across the entire screen near the top. You can see it depending on the background color contrast. I haven't moved my monitor and it has just progressed since my original review. I may contact AOC support again to see if a refund or replacement is possible, as it is only like 6-7 months old.
